ASP.NET - tiempos de sesion

 
Vista:

tiempos de sesion

Publicado por kelly (49 intervenciones) el 16/03/2006 21:31:33
Hola a todos!!!!!!

tengo un pequeño dilema:

yo tengo en el Web.config un sesionstate de la siguiente manera:

<sessionState mode="InProc" stateConnectionString="tcpip=127.0.0.1:42424" sqlConnectionString="data source=127.0.0.1;Trusted_Connection=yes" cookieless="false" timeout="20"/>

y necesito que ese tiempo de sesión sea dependiendo de los roles que tengo en la base de datos; es decir que para el administrador sea un tiempo y para el resto de usuarios este tiempo que tengo en el sesion state....


Por casualidad alguien sabe cómo puedo manejar estos tiempos por los roles dandole a cada rol su tiempo corrreepondiente de sesion???


gracias de antemano por toda la ayuda que me puedan brindar
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:tiempos de sesion

Publicado por Mikel (35 intervenciones) el 20/03/2006 12:46:38
Puedes cambiar el TimeOut de la sesion en cualquier momento, utilizando la instruccion Session.Timeout

Es decir, una vez que has leido el rol del usuario, si deseas cambiarlo no tienes nada mas que añadir la instruccion:

Session.Timeout = NumeroMinutos

Espero que te sirva. Saludos desde Euskal Herria.

Mikel
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ar